Key Responsibilities of the Raw Material Chemist:
  • Perform laboratory evaluations of incoming materials, packaging components, and production related samples to support quality and compliance objectives.
  • Analyze test results using a variety of standard laboratory techniques and instrumentation while following established procedures and safety practices.
  • Maintain complete, accurate, and organized testing records, ensuring documentation supports regulatory and quality requirements.
  • Review laboratory data and supporting records for accuracy, consistency, and adherence to internal quality standards.
  • Contribute to department initiatives and provide support for additional laboratory projects and operational activities as needed.
Qualifications and Skills for the Raw Material Chemist: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Chemistry or a related scientific discipline preferred; equivalent combinations of education and regulated industry experience will be considered.
  • Experience working within a regulated pharmaceutical or manufacturing environment with knowledge of applicable quality and compliance standards.
  • Familiarity with laboratory testing methods and equipment, including pH measurement, moisture analysis, thermal testing, and quantitative wet chemistry techniques.
  • Strong communication, organization, and time management skills with the ability to collaborate effectively across multiple functional areas.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ications and experience using laboratory data management or tracking systems; ability to work safely in a laboratory environment while using required protective equipment and handling chemical materials.
